Chapter 133 Meeting



The next morning, the brigade's horn sounded again.

The voice of the team leader Li Guodong resounded throughout the village through the loudspeaker, asking everyone to gather at the threshing ground for a meeting.

When they heard that a meeting was going to be held, the men, women, young and old in the village put down their work and walked towards the threshing ground, and the educated youth were no exception.

A large platform was built in the threshing ground near the granary, on which were placed two wooden tables and several stools.

The announcer at the radio station was adjusting the equipment on the stage, and the tweeter hanging on the wooden pole was making a harsh "squeak...squeak..." sound.

When everyone arrived at the threshing ground, they saw at a glance the team leader, the team secretary, the old village chief standing on the podium, and the two public security comrades standing with them.

They wore blue police uniforms and the very iconic wide-brimmed hats.

Standing in the gray crowd, it looks particularly eye-catching.

When almost everyone arrived, the captain walked to the center of the podium and began his speech with a serious face.

"Fellow villagers, today we are holding a meeting in Yanshan Brigade."

The captain's loud voice came from the loudspeaker, so that everyone under the podium could hear it clearly.

"Today, those who have grievances to share, those who have grievances to share, and those who have problems to reflect can all speak out.

We have the government backing us all, and the public security comrades are there to uphold justice for everyone. You all have nothing to fear, and everyone can speak out boldly."

: "Who wants to be the first to fire...?"

After saying that, the captain and the two police comrades all looked towards the people on the threshing ground.

The villagers were seen gathering in groups of three or five, talking in low voices.

Or the two of them would gather together and whisper.

Either they just stand there quietly and keep silent, in any case, no one is willing to go up.

Time passed minute by minute. After a few minutes, a public security comrade stood up and said to the people,

"Fellow villagers, listen to me. The main purpose of holding this meeting is to help you solve your problems."

"If you encounter any problems that you can't solve, or any difficulties that you can't overcome, you can feel free to speak up and we can discuss them together."

After the public security comrade finished speaking, the scene was briefly quiet, but soon became noisy again.

They hear these polite words every year and are already familiar with them.

The two young men in front of Mu Yunxi also started their conversation while pulling each other. Their voices were neither loud nor soft, and just reached her ears.

"Dazhu, why don't you go up and say a few words?"

; "Why don't you go?"

: "I have a sore throat."

: "Oh, I'm shy."

After a few minutes, seeing that no one came up, the two public security comrades winked at the captain.

The captain understood and gestured to the lower left.

Someone immediately pulled the people who had been sent to the cowshed, and the whole family, young and old, walked up to the podium and knelt in a row in an orderly manner.

The villagers in the threshing ground were already used to it and all showed an expression of understanding.

Because everyone knows that this is the highlight of this conference.

According to the previous process, these bad elements who were sent down needed to accept criticism and education from all the poor and lower-middle peasants.

However, they were still lucky to be sent down to their Yanshan Village.

After all, the folk customs in their village are relatively simple. As for the bad elements and the stinky old nines who were sent down to the village, at most they would dislike them or stay away from them. At worst, they would just mock them with words.

But they will not insult their personalities or use physical violence against them.

You know, there are many bad elements who were sent to other villages. Every few days, they would be hung with signs and pulled out to be publicly criticized and fought against.

And every time they were pulled out, they would be tortured and humiliated in various ways, with people spitting on them, throwing feces at them, throwing stones at them, or beating them with fists and feet, leaving their heads bleeding.

Even worse, there were quite a few people who were beaten to death.

Looking at the thin figures kneeling in a row on the stage with their heads bowed.

An old man was coughing violently in fits, his face flushed and his body trembling.

An old woman and a child were quietly shedding tears.

The middle-aged man kneeling in the middle lowered his head and looked at the old man who was coughing painfully with worried eyes from time to time.

Many villagers in the audience felt uncomfortable when they saw this scene.

Most of them knew that the old man who was coughing violently on the stage was a veteran soldier who had defended his country!

He should have been a hero of the revolution, but now he has been labeled a bad element by this movement.

It's really fate!

The educated youth also had sympathy in their eyes, and some could not bear to watch it any longer, but the reality made them helpless, and they could only stand there in silence.

Sheng Zhiyi stared at the stage without blinking, his lips tightly pursed, his eyes filled with an incomprehensible dark color.

Mu Yunxi unconsciously clenched her fists. She knew that this was a meeting of criticism and struggle, and she knew that this meeting would not be pleasant.

But when she actually saw this scene, she still felt a little complicated.

: "Folk people, listen to me."

The captain's powerful voice rang out, and the surroundings instantly became quiet.

Then the captain continued his speech passionately.

"We all must firmly stand firm on our class position, obey the Party's command, and follow the Party's lead.

Long live the great proletariat...

Long live the invincible 'revolutionary' ideology..."

The team leader spoke in a loud voice and after just a few words he led the people in shouting slogans.

"Now, let's all line up and go up on stage one by one to criticize and re-educate the few 'class enemies' on stage."

"Only by allowing them to accept criticism from the masses can they avoid making further mistakes and becoming stumbling blocks to the mass movement."

After the captain finished speaking, he reached out and wiped the sweat from his forehead, his eyes full of forbearance.

He really didn't want to preside over this kind of criticism and struggle session, but he had to obey the leadership's arrangements and go through this process every year.
